Award-Winning Musician Scott Routenberg Talks Live at Merriman’s Playhouse & Jazz Legacy

Welcome to a new edition of the Neon Jazz Interview Series featuring Indiana-based, award-winning jazz pianist, composer, arranger and educator Scott Routenberg.

We dive into his 2025 release Scott Routenberg Trio Live at Merriman’s Playhouse: Oscar Peterson Tribute, a powerful live recording honoring the legendary Oscar Peterson and celebrating the timeless swing and virtuosity that defined his sound.

Over a prolific career spanning more than two decades, Dr. Routenberg has earned widespread critical acclaim. In 2004, he became the first jazz songwriter to win the coveted John Lennon Songwriting Contest Maxell Song of the Year. He is also an established symphonic jazz arranger with commissions from Grammy-winning ensembles and artists, while continuing to educate and inspire the next generation of musicians.

In this conversation, we explore the making of this live tribute album, his dedication to music, arranging for large ensembles, the influence of Oscar Peterson, and his work shaping future jazz artists.

Joe Dimino Podcaster/Artist

Joe Dimino has been writing & creating in a variety of capacities since his college days at the University of Missouri-Kansas City somewhere around 1993. If you are keeping score, that would be about 29 years+. It all began at UMKCs University News as a Sports Writer & turned into a myriad of expressive avenues. Inventing poems, art, video & audio has always been in the proverbial cards.
